From the top,
All will be answered in the following TWO books! Vamps fact or fiction, Reggie and her parts, Mike's mistakes, Dylan's thick candy shell, and more with the Fresno crew are coming up in book 2 "Endless Night" and book 3 "Sacrifice". As for our Hungarian baddie...all in good time my pretty all in good time.
The Endless Night Ball is an annual event held either in New Orleans or New York, alternating years. It is an over the top vampire convention, of sorts. The entire event lasts for three days and three nights and is chock full of music, vendors, performers, and various "formal" events each day. This year, 2012, the ball will take place in New Orleans. That is where our story takes us in "Endless Night".
Honestly, I was sick of the direction vampires were going. Sparkling, falling love and getting married, having babies, and such. Then to top it off the "following" that came along with the new "emo vamps" created an entirely new generation of over-the-top cult followers. So I took it and ran with it. Throwing in a bit of reality, a dash of humor, and a butt load of alcohol. Oh, and vampires, can't forget about vampires. Sealed the deal with Dylan Hart, our salty journalist and created the first of the Odyssey of The Occult series, "The Scene".
